London鈥檚 free school meal plan
Mayor of London Sadiq Khan extends free school meals to every primary school child.
London's mayor Sadiq Khan has announced he is launching a 拢130m scheme to give every primary school pupil free school meals in the capital for the next academic year. The scheme will reach 270,000 more children and will start in September and follows similar decisions by London councils in Newham, Islington, Southwark and Tower Hamlets to offer their own universal free school meals to primary children. Last month, Westminster City Council also began providing free school meals for primary pupils in a scheme set to run for at least 18 months.
Today鈥檚 Justin Webb spoke first to Henry Dimbleby, former head of the government鈥檚 National Food Strategy, who welcomed the move and the Labour Mayor Sadiq Khan.
